What Causes Fluctuations in Your Blood Sugar Range?

One of the main causes of fluctuations in blood sugar ranges is our diet. Consuming high-carb foods can cause a spike in blood sugar levels, while skipping meals or not eating enough fiber-rich foods can lead to drops. Exercise also plays a significant role; physical activity helps lower blood glucose by using it as energy.

The Importance of Tracking Your Blood Sugar Range

To maintain optimal health, monitoring your blood sugar range is essential. You can measure this at home with the help of glucometers or Continuous Glucose Monitors (CGMs). These devices track glucose levels throughout the day and night, helping you identify trends and patterns.

How to Use Diet to Keep Your Blood Sugar Range Within Normal Limits

Dietary changes are an effective way to regulate blood sugar ranges. Incorporating fiber-rich foods such as fruits, vegetables, whole grains can slow down carbohydrate digestion and absorption reducing spikes in glucose levels. On the other hand, limiting sugary drinks like soda or sweetened tea can also make a significant difference.
